E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
reator
一、Spring Cloud Gateway-引用介绍
2.2.0.BUILD-SNAPSHOT这个项目提供了构建在Spring生态系统之上API网关,包括Spring5,SpringBoot2和
Reator
项目。
侯文_ad82
·
2024-09-04 13:10
Redis学习——高级篇⑩
Redis如何处理多并发客户端连接3.异步、同步、阻塞、非阻塞4.Java验证(模拟redis6379端口)BIOaccept监听read(读取)NIO5.IO多路复用详解5.1Redis为什么那么快5.2
Reator
_Matthew
·
2024-02-02 07:31
Redis
redis
学习
bootstrap
两种高效的事件处理模型:Reactor模式和Proactor模式(转)
Reactor模式:
Reator
类图如上所示,Reactor模式又叫反应器或反应堆,即实现注册描述符(Handle)及事件的处理器(EventHandler),当有事件发生的时候,事件多路分发器(EventDemultiplexer
大锅烩菜
·
2024-01-28 23:30
初识epoll与Reactor设计模式
文章目录基本介绍
Reator
的优点epoll多路复用接口epoll水平触发以及边缘触发一个用epoll实现的小web服务器基本介绍Reactor模式称为反应堆模式或应答者模式,是基于事件驱动的设计模式,
CAccept
·
2023-10-22 11:19
Linux
#
五种网络IO模式
设计模式
开发语言
linux
libevent学习——Reactor模式
Reactor模式
Reator
的事件处理机制Reactor翻译为“反应堆”,是一种事件驱动机制。
OopspoO
·
2023-09-19 08:29
libevent
学习
c语言
Linux服务器开发,redis,memcached,nginx网络组件
分享给大家:Linux,Nginx,ZeroMQ,MySQL,Redis,fastdfs,MongoDB,ZK,流媒体,CDN,P2P,K8S,Docker,TCP/IP,协程,DPDK等技术内容,立即学习
reator
屯门山鸡叫我小鸡
·
2023-08-28 12:26
linux
服务器
nginx
后端开发【一大波有用知识】—Redis,Memcached,Nginx网络组件
reator
网络编程epoll被称为事件管理器,利用管理器去管理多个连接。
Linux服务器开发
·
2023-08-28 12:53
后端开发
Linux服务器开发
Linux后台开发
后端开发
网络编程
epoll
reator
中间件
Linux网络设计之reactor网络模型及其应用
网络组件一、reactor编程介绍1、建立连接2、断开连接3、数据到达4、数据发送reactor常见疑问二、reactor应用场景1、redis——使用单
reator
(1)redis为什么使用单reactor
Lion Long
·
2023-04-04 20:14
Linux网络设计
linux
redis
memcached
nginx
后端
深入理解Kafka(三) 请求处理
Kafka的broker处理请求是基于Reactor线程模型的,
Reator
线程模型有2种线程,一个是acceptor
skyguard
·
2022-02-18 09:10
每天只睡4小时,真的够用吗?
reator
几天前,搜狐CEO张朝阳因在采访中提到了自己正在践行的“4小时睡眠法”而上了热搜。视频里张朝阳称自己“每天只需睡4个小时,又睡得少,又睡得好”,并且坚持了近两年,效果卓群。
博物
·
2020-09-07 00:00
【Netty】从
Reator
到Netty
文章目录Netty是什么?如果没有Netty?Netty与Mina相比有什么优势?Netty的特性Netty在哪些行业得到了应用?互联网行业:DubboRocketMQ游戏行业:大数据领域:Hadoop企业软件:通信行业:Netty是什么?1)本质:JBoss做的一个Jar包2)目的:快速开发高性能、高可靠性的网络服务器和客户端程序3)优点:提供异步的、事件驱动的网络应用程序框架和工具通俗的说:一
小码农(微信公众号:码农吧)
·
2020-08-19 19:29
#
epoll的反应堆实现模式
这里有个epoll的反应堆模式实现,在这段代码之前,不知道什么是reactor反应堆,赶紧去补了一下
Reator
模式论文阅读整理,这个论文是以面向对象的思想来介绍反应堆的实现的。
小白的学习笔记
·
2020-08-17 17:05
libevent
开源库muduo学习-总结篇
Reator
事件循环是核心,oneloopperthread模式,非阻塞+IO多路复用。阐述了几大部分:1多
小媛媛呦
·
2020-08-14 22:24
muduo-源码分析 1:基础概念准备
一网络模型-Reactor模式1.什么是
reator
模式Wikipedia上说:“Thereactordesignpatternisaneventhandlingpatternforhandlingservicerequestsdeliveredconcurrentlybyoneormoreinputs.Theservicehandlerthendemultiplexestheincomingre
扎扎实实写代码
·
2020-08-14 18:27
muduo源码分析
c/c++
linux网络编程
深入剖析 Netty 源码设计(二)——BIO NIO AIO Reactor 模式到底干了啥
为什么
Reator
模型使得现在Netty处理网络IO时如此高效?带着问题,我们一起来学习。BIO让我们先回忆一下传统的服务器端同步阻塞I/O
研发之道
·
2020-07-11 11:59
后端开发
并发多线程
秒懂Netty源码分析系列
Reator
模式 + Netty 线程模型 + 最佳实践建议
Reactor模式大部分网络框架的设计都基于Reactor模式。这种模式基于事件驱动,特别适合处理大量的IO事件。根据线程数量,我们可以将Reactor模式大致分为以下3种(以服务端实现为例):单线程Reactor单个Reactor线程负责对TCP链路读写数据和编解码(包括执行业务逻辑)。(很多人把该模式称为“1-1”。其实这种称呼并不贴切。)适用场景适合并发度低、请求处理快的小应用。缺陷不适合高
一个被IT搞的
·
2020-07-04 17:56
Java
练习Spring Cloud Alibaba 6 ——Spring Cloud Gateway
SpringCloudGateway是基于Netty,
Reator
空克了
·
2020-06-30 18:59
聊聊nacos-sdk-go的HostReactor
序本文主要研究一下nacos-sdk-go的HostReactorHostReactornacos-sdk-go-v0.3.2/clients/naming_client/host_
reator
.gotypeHostReactorstruct
codecraft
·
2020-06-25 17:25
nacos
Redis: 单线程模型、I/O多路复用、影响性能的因素(为什么这么快)、性能与QPS(到底有多快)
1.单线程架构Redis基于
Reator
模式开发了自己的网络事件处理器:文件事件处理器。其架构图如下:文件事件处理器的四部分:套接字、I/O多路复用程序、文件事件分派器和事件处理器。
hanchao5272
·
2020-06-23 12:35
Redis
深入剖析Netty源码设计(二)——BIO NIO AIO Reactor模式到底干了啥
为什么
Reator
模型使
SDEls
·
2019-12-28 00:12
Reator
模式 + Netty 线程模型 + 最佳实践建议
阅读更多Reactor模式大部分网络框架的设计都基于Reactor模式。这种模式基于事件驱动,特别适合处理大量的IO事件。根据线程数量,我们可以将Reactor模式大致分为以下3种(以服务端实现为例):单线程Reactor单个Reactor线程负责对TCP链路读写数据和编解码(包括执行业务逻辑)。(很多人把该模式称为“1-1”。其实这种称呼并不贴切。)适用场景适合并发度低、请求处理快的小应用。缺陷
草料场
·
2019-08-21 21:00
netty
Reator
模式 + Netty 线程模型 + 最佳实践建议
阅读更多Reactor模式大部分网络框架的设计都基于Reactor模式。这种模式基于事件驱动,特别适合处理大量的IO事件。根据线程数量,我们可以将Reactor模式大致分为以下3种(以服务端实现为例):单线程Reactor单个Reactor线程负责对TCP链路读写数据和编解码(包括执行业务逻辑)。(很多人把该模式称为“1-1”。其实这种称呼并不贴切。)适用场景适合并发度低、请求处理快的小应用。缺陷
草料场
·
2019-08-21 21:00
netty
Reactor-EventBus事件驱动开发阻塞问题解决
问题发现近期,公司一个项目中使用到了
Reator
-EventBus,网上有关资料比较少,没有完全熟悉、了解工作机制,导致在最后项目现网上出现了一个耗时任务阻塞导致其他任务停滞的严重问题。
Jeancen
·
2018-06-29 12:26
[blockchain-031] tendermint的主要目录代码概述 blockchain/mempool/consensus/rpc以及本地读块和验证块
1.blockchain目录1.1
reator
.goBlockchainReactor结构体,这里有BlocPool和BlockStore和BlockExecutor,BlockRequest通道,TimeoutsCh
未济2019
·
2018-05-07 10:49
两种高效的事件处理模型:Reactor模式和Proactor模式
Reactor模式:
Reator
类图如上所示,Reactor模式又叫反应器或反应堆,即实现注册描述符(Handle)及事件的处理器(EventHandler),当有事件发生的时候,事件多路分发器(EventDemultiplexer
Erica_1230
·
2017-11-24 08:32
Nio
常见IO模型
一、常见IO模型:(1)同步阻塞IO:服务端阻塞等待客户端发送请求(2)同步非阻塞IO:服务端采用轮询的方式处理客户端请求(3)多路复用IO:
Reator
设计模式(Java中的selector和epoll
两只猴子;
·
2017-09-30 19:43
Java基础
muduo源码分析之EventLoop
Reator
总结性:(Eventloop,Poller,Channel,Timer)一个事件循环对应一个IO线程,IO线程执行EventLoop事件主循环,该主循环loop调用IO复用器poller监听事件集合
Cassie_Yan
·
2017-07-21 16:53
muduo源码分析
两种高效的事件处理模型:Reactor模式和Proactor模式
Reactor模式:
Reator
类图如上所示,Reactor模式又叫反应器或反应堆,即实现注册描述符(Handle)及事件的处理器(EventHandler),当有事件发生的时候,事件多路分发器(EventDemultiplexer
bitkevin
·
2016-08-01 00:00
kali 1.1.0 boot failed
daily 版本就有U盘刻录无法启动的现象,相关bug可参见: https://bugs.launchpad.net/ubunt ...
reator
·
2015-11-10 22:37
Boot
Redis学习——ae事件处理源码分析
Redis处理事件是单进程单线程的,而经典
Reator
模式对事件是串行处理的。即如果有一个事件阻塞过久的话会导致整个Redis被阻塞。对于Reactor模式,可以查看维基百科。
Jabnih
·
2015-08-20 20:00
上一页
1
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他